01Will my C foot flute fit in this?

Physically it will go in, but it's cut for the longer B-foot length, so a C-foot instrument sits loose. Add padding or buy the C-foot size.

02How do I know if I have a B foot?

Look at the foot joint. A B foot has an extra key and a longer tube, letting you play low B. A C foot stops at low C.
